Quick Answer
That odd, often described as 'burning dust' or 'metallic' smell when your furnace or heating system first kicks on after a period of dormancy is, in most cases, exactly what it sounds like: dust. Over the months your heating system has been off, dust, pet dander, and other airborne particles settle on the heat exchanger, burners, or electric heating elements. When the system fires up, these particles burn off, creating the noticeable odor. While usually harmless and temporary, it's crucial to understand when this smell indicates a more serious underlying issue like an electrical problem, a failing component, or even a gas leak, which demands immediate professional intervention.

How It Works
To understand the smells, it helps to know how a typical forced-air heating system operates. In a gas furnace, cold return air is drawn into the unit, passes through an air filter, and then flows over a heat exchanger. The heat exchanger contains hot combustion gases from the burners, but the combustion process is entirely separate from your home's air. As the air passes over the hot metal surfaces of the heat exchanger, it absorbs heat. A blower motor then pushes this heated air through your ductwork and out of your supply vents. Residue, dust, and pet dander can accumulate on the heat exchanger's surfaces, and when the furnace fires up, the sudden increase in temperature burns these particles off, creating that tell-tale 'burning dust' smell. This phenomenon is particularly common at the beginning of the heating season when the system has been inactive for an extended period, allowing a greater buildup of biological material. If you have an electric furnace, the operation is similar, but instead of a heat exchanger and combustion, the air passes over glowing electric resistance coils which directly heat the air. Dust settling on these coils will also burn off, producing a similar odor. In heat pump systems, the supplemental electric resistance heat strips, used during very cold weather for additional heating, can also accumulate dust and generate the same smell when activated. The key takeaway is that any surface within the heating system that gets hot can become a collection point for dust and therefore a source of burning smells when the unit cycles on.
Step-by-Step Fix
1. Check Your Air Filter — A clogged air filter is a common culprit for weird smells and reduced efficiency.
- Action: Locate your furnace's air filter slot (usually at the return air duct entry or inside the blower compartment). Remove the old filter and inspect it. If it's dark with accumulated dust and debris, it's definitely time for a change.
- Solution: Replace the dirty filter with a new, clean one of the correct size. For most homes, a MERV 8 or 10 filter is a good balance between air quality and furnace efficiency. Write the installation date on the filter with a permanent marker. This simple step often resolves basic dusty smells and improves airflow significantly. Aim to change filters monthly during peak usage or every 2-3 months otherwise.
2. Inspect Intake/Return Vents for Obstructions — Blocked vents can restrict airflow and sometimes trap debris.
- Action: Visually inspect all return air grilles and any accessible intake vents in your home. Look for large dust bunnies, pet hair, or small objects (toys, paper) that might be blocking airflow or have fallen into the ductwork.
- Solution: Use a vacuum cleaner with a brush attachment to remove any visible debris from the grilles and the immediate duct opening. While this won't clean deep into the ducts, it can eliminate surface-level accumulations that contribute to odors near the source.
3. Perform a System Burn-Off — If the smell is from initial startup, running the system can clear it.
- Action: Turn your thermostat to 'Heat' and set the temperature about 5-10 degrees Fahrenheit higher than the current room temperature, ensuring the furnace runs continuously for at least 30-60 minutes. Keep windows open slightly for ventilation.
- Solution: This prolonged run time allows the heat exchanger or heating elements to reach full operating temperature and burn off any remaining dust particles. The smell should gradually dissipate. If it intensifies, changes, or persists for more than an hour, shut off the system and investigate further.
- Safety Note: Ensure CO detectors are functional and located near bedrooms. While burning dust usually produces minimal CO, it's good practice. Ventilate the area well.
4. Clean Around the Furnace/Heater Exterior — Dust in the immediate vicinity can be drawn into the system.
- Action: Using a vacuum cleaner and a damp cloth, thoroughly clean the exterior casing of your furnace, the area around the blower compartment, and any nearby accessible ductwork connections. Pay attention to cracks or openings where dust might be drawn in.
- Solution: Removing surface dust from the furnace unit itself prevents it from being pulled into the airflow. For electric baseboard heaters or wall heaters, vacuum the grilles and wipe down the exterior surfaces. This is a quick preventative measure.
5. Verify Flue/Vent Pipe Clearances (Gas Furnaces Only) — Ensure proper exhaust and no blockages.
- Action: For gas furnaces, locate the metal flue pipe that exits the top of the furnace and exhausts combustion byproducts. Visually inspect it for any signs of obstruction, disconnection, or corrosion. Ensure it's properly sealed at connections.
- Solution: If you notice any issues with the flue pipe, do not attempt to fix it yourself. This is a critical safety component. Blockages or leaks in the exhaust can lead to dangerous carbon monoxide buildup. This requires immediate professional inspection and repair. While not a direct cause of a 'dusty' smell, a faulty vent can cause other harmful odors.
6. Consider Minor System Cleaning (If Confident) — Light cleaning of accessible components.
- Action: Before touching any internal components, turn off power to the furnace at the circuit breaker. Remove the access panel to your blower compartment. While wearing a dust mask and gloves, gently vacuum any visible dust from the blower motor housing and the outside of the blower fan cage if accessible. Do not reach into the fan blades.
- Solution: Use a soft brush attachment on your vacuum. Be extremely careful not to bend any components or dislodge wiring. Reinstall the panel securely and restore power. This can reduce dust buildup on internal parts.
- If this doesn't work: If the smell persists or you're uncomfortable with internal cleaning, it's time to consider a professional HVAC technician for a deeper cleaning and inspection.
Common Causes
- Accumulated Dust and Debris: The most frequent cause. Over the months the heating system is inactive, dust, pet hair, and other airborne particles settle on the heat exchanger, electric heating elements, or burners. When the system is activated, these particles burn off, creating a characteristic 'burning dust' or 'furnace smell.' This is especially prominent at the beginning of the heating season.
- Dirty Air Filter: A clogged air filter restricts airflow and can cause dust to accumulate more rapidly on heating components. It also reduces efficiency and forces the system to work harder, potentially leading to overheating in some parts and thereby burning more dust.
- New Furnace/Heating System: Brand new furnaces or heating elements can sometimes emit a faint chemical or 'new appliance' smell during their first few hours of operation. This is usually the manufacturing oils or protective coatings burning off and quickly dissipates.
- Minor Electrical Issues: While less common than burning dust, a burning plastic or metallic odor could indicate an electrical problem. This might be a motor overheating, frayed wiring, a failing capacitor, or a circuit board issue. These smells are often sharper and more acrid than burning dust.
- Foreign Objects in Ductwork or Blower: Small objects like pet toys, insulation pieces, or even pests (and their nests) can get sucked into return air vents or the blower compartment. When the heat turns on, these objects can burn, melt, or rot, producing various unpleasant odors.

Frequently asked questions
Why does my house smell like burning dust when the heat turns on?+
The most common reason for a burning dust smell when your heat turns on is simply dust, pet hair, and other airborne particles settling on the heat exchanger or heating elements during the off-season. When the system fires up, these particles burn off, creating the temporary odor. It's usually harmless and dissipates within an hour or two.
When should I be worried about a burning smell from my furnace?+
You should be worried if the burning smell is acrid, metallic, like burning plastic or rubber, or if it's accompanied by smoke, sparks, or the smell of natural gas or rotten eggs. If the smell persists after an hour of operation, or if it gets stronger, immediately shut off your system and call an HVAC professional. These symptoms indicate a serious problem like an electrical fault, motor issue, or gas leak.
Can a dirty filter cause a burning smell?+
Yes, a very dirty or clogged air filter can contribute to a burning smell. A dirty filter restricts airflow, which can cause dust to accumulate faster on heating components. It can also make the system work harder, potentially leading to components running hotter and burning off more dust or even causing minor overheating.
How long should a new furnace smell last?+
A new furnace may emit a slight 'new appliance' or chemical smell for the first few hours of operation as manufacturing oils or protective coatings burn off. This is generally normal and should dissipate completely within the first 24-48 hours of intermittent use. If the smell persists longer or is very strong, consult your installer.
Is it normal for a heat pump to smell when it turns on?+
Yes, a heat pump can also produce a burning dust smell, especially if it uses supplemental electric resistance heat strips during very cold weather. These strips, like electric furnace elements, accumulate dust which burns off when activated. If the smell is from the outdoor unit, it could indicate other mechanical issues.
